What To Do After a Traffic Accident

A Quick Guide From Alianza Jurídica

Accidents happen in seconds — but what you do next can make all the difference. Follow this step-by-step checklist to protect yourself and your rights:

  • 1

    Check for injuries.

    Ensure everyone’s safety first. Call 911 immediately if anyone is injured or in distress.

  • 2

    Move to a safe location.

    If possible, move vehicles out of traffic to prevent further harm or accidents.

  • 3

    Notify the police.

    Even in minor collisions, a police report is essential for documenting the facts and protecting your claim.

  • 4

    Exchange information.

    Collect names, phone numbers, driver’s license details, insurance information, and license plate numbers from all parties involved.

  • 5

    Document the scene.

    Take photos or videos of vehicle damage, road conditions, traffic signs, and any visible injuries.

  • 6

    Avoid admitting fault.

    Stay calm and stick to the facts. Do not discuss who is to blame or accept responsibility at the scene.

  • 7

    Seek medical attention.

    Some injuries appear hours or days later. Always get evaluated by a healthcare professional as soon as possible.

  • 8

    Notify your insurance company.

    Report the accident promptly, but avoid making detailed statements before consulting your attorney.
